0811 GMT - Nestle full-year results show the company is on its way back to growth, Vontobel's Jean-Philippe Bertschy says in a note. "Although the environment remains very challenging, we believe that the [2024] results mark a new beginning," the analyst says. The Swiss maker of KitKat chocolate bars and Nescafe coffee slightly exceeded expectations on all key metrics and its cost-savings plan shows it has fuel to fund growth, Bertschy says. New details on the cost-cutting program, with 300 million Swiss francs in savings already achieved and savings of 700 million francs expected by the end of 2025, should reassure investors, he notes.
